If you are in the mood for romance books (this rarely happens to me), this is a good one that blends some nice relationship building with cultural elements, while also being rather cute and without spicy content.

๐Ÿ˜ The good:
The discussions about traditions related to life, love and death, as well as some of the heavier topics and quotes were a great addition. The character development was interesting to follow and somewhat wholesome, while the story had some plot twists that made me want to read more.

๐Ÿ˜… The not-so-good:
The romance side was obviously rather predictable and overly cheesy, though this is a characteristic of the genre. The female main character didn't have the best personality out there though, being overly paranoid and competitive, judging her love interest quite a lot. The book also dragged at times, as the middle part was not that interesting and many things were crammed in the end, but my interest was already lower until I got to that point. The narrator was not the best out there either.
